Reds Place Wade Miley On IL With Flexor Strain
The Reds announced today that left-hander Wade Miley has been placed on the 15-day injured list due to a left flexor strain, retroactive to June 17th. Right-hander Connor Phillips has been recalled to take his place on the active roster. Righty Chase Petty has also been added to the taxi squad. Mariners Claim Jacob Hurtubise
The Mariners announced that they have claimed outfielder Jacob Hurtubise off waivers from the Reds. The latter club designated him for assignment a few days ago. The M’s already had a 40-man vacancy. They announced that Hurtubise will report to Triple-A Tacoma, so no corresponding active roster move will be required. Reds Acquire Brian Van Belle
The Reds and Red Sox have each announced that right-hander Brian Van Belle has been traded to Cincinnati in exchange for cash considerations. Boston designated Van Belle for assignment earlier this week, and he has now been assigned to Triple-A Louisville.
